We all know the history of the Slave I, one of the six Firespray-31-class patrol and attack craft prototypes developed by Kuat Systems Engineering.
I thought of a scene with a half-finished prototype performing a hover test in a Kuat hangar, some time before it was delivered to prison moon Oovo IV.

Based on a Revell EasyKit Pocket (1/160 scale), decorated with some model railroad staff, kitbash parts, repaint, custom decals and a scratched R2 unit.
